INTERNATIONAL CONTAINER TERMINAL SERVICES, INC.’S (ICTSI) Brazil unit is investing a total of $17 million for equipment upgrade to enhance port productivity.

Tecon Suape, S.A. manages and operates the Suape container Terminal located in Pernambuco, Brazil. It services Hamburg Sud’s 5,500-TEU vessel Monte Rosa, which is the biggest container vessel to dock in Brazil’s port. Only a few ports in Brazil have the adequate infrastructure to accommodate large vessels like Monte Rosa, said Tecon CEO Sergio Kano.

"We have a controlling depth of 15.5 meters to service vessels like Monte Rosa. We also have the most modern equipment to load and unload containers," he noted.
